Output 50ad39b4b773e6f43418fff8004efe1ba821b55efe77bb3151fdf0cc188f1a86:1

value
2685903
script pubkey
OP_0 OP_PUSHBYTES_20 ef61a51b178528a21e671f1ebbf25b67274205bc
address
ltc1qaas62xchs552y8n8ru0thujmvun5ypduz2lyn0
transaction
50ad39b4b773e6f43418fff8004efe1ba821b55efe77bb3151fdf0cc188f1a86
spent
true